1. Baiwago Plus Café

It’ll take a while for the boarding gate to open. While you wait, pick up some freshly baked pastries and coffee from Baiwago Plus Café. A Taiwanese café specialising in grab-and-go bread and pastries, look out for dirty choco bread, red bean custard bun and Taiwan rosong bread on display.

Address: L2-110, Level 2, gateway@klia2, Jalan KLIA2/1, 64000 KLIA, Sepang

Operating hours: Daily, 24 hours

Halal status: All food and beverages are sourced from halal-certified suppliers, and the café is in the process of applying for halal certification from Jakim.

2. Liang Sandwich Bar

Credit: @liangsandwich on Instagram

Seeing Jay Chou on the banner does pique interest to try out Liang Sandwich Bar. Originating from Taiwan, this sandwich bar is famous for flipping crispy and fluffy scallion pancakes. Prepare to queue for their scallions’ sandwich, chicken Bolognese sandwich, cheese and egg sandwich and more. Want to try Jay Chou’s favourite? We heard it’s the Liang chicken sandwich.

Credit: @liangsandwich on Instagram

Address: L3-21, Level 3, gateway@klia2, Jalan KLIA2/1, 64000 KLIA, Sepang

Operating hours: Daily, 10AM-10PM

Halal status: Halal-certified

3. Street Churros

Credit: @gooseysan on Instagram

If the sight of churros got you excited, you'd love this traditional Spanish snack from Street Churros. A café originated from South Korea; this one upped the ante by pairing crunchy churros with premium soft-serve ice cream. With toppings like choco choco, choco berry and mango, how can anyone turn down a dessert like ice cream churro? If you’re a fan of the classics, get the standard churros topped with cinnamon, chocolate or cheese.

Credit: @mmmitchhhh on Instagram

Address: L2-104, Level 2, gateway@klia2, Jalan KLIA2/1, 64000 KLIA, Sepang

Operating hours: Daily, 7AM-11PM

Halal status: All ingredients are sourced from halal-certified, and the eatery is in the process of applying halal certification from Jakim

4. Kluang Station

What we have here is not your ordinary local café. Kluang Station was inspired by a close-to-home Kopitiam culture that once (and still) thrived in Kluang, Johor. If you have time to spare before your family walks out from the arrival gate, savour an all-day breakfast ranging from nasi lemak to mee siam. You can also come early before your flight to enjoy delicious offerings such as curry laksa and kaya toast set.

We’re bringing this up because the all-day breakfast set comes with coffee or tea. What does it mean to your pocket? You can save yourself from paying extra for teh tarik and kopi panas.

Address: L2-23, Level 2, gateway@klia2, Jalan KLIA2/1, 64000 KLIA, Sepang

Operating hours: Daily, 6.30AM-11.30PM

Halal status: Halal-certified

6. KD Hong Kong

Credit: @zappalangzpl on Instagram

Serving delicious Hong Kong-style cuisine in a casual ambience, KD Hong Kong is a cosy place to sit back while waiting for your flight. Bringing Hong Kong’s tea restaurant concept to Kuala Lumpur, fill your table with wanton mee with barbecue chicken, Cantonese rice with silky savoury gravy and salted egg custard egg bun. If you enjoy dim sum, they have a humble selection ranging from prawn dumpling to pan-fried radish cake.

Credit: @mykdhongkong on Instagram

Address: L2M-23, Level 2M, gateway@klia2, Jalan KLIA2/1, 64000 KLIA, Sepang

Operating hours: Daily, 7AM-11PM

Halal status: All meats and ingredients are sourced from halal-certified suppliers, and the eatery does not serve alcohol on the premise

7. Boat Noodle

Sitting at the airport can conjure a sense of wanderlust. Before you fly to Bangkok, let Boat Noodle transport you to the floating markets of Ayutthaya through its mini-sized noodle soups. Dubbed as the ‘little bowls of happiness’, choose the popular Ayutthaya 2.0, dry tom yum, sweet kuey chap and more flavours. If ‘more is more’ is your dining philosophy, the restaurant has Bangkok fried rice, kra-pow chicken rice (Thai basil) and pad see ew (stir-fried soy sauce noodles) on the menu.

Address: L3-52, Level 3, gateway@klia2, Jalan KLIA2/1, 64000 KLIA, Sepang

Operating hours: Daily, 8AM-11PM

Halal status: All meats and ingredients are sourced from halal-certified suppliers, and this eatery does not serve alcohol on the premise

8. Ah Cheng Laksa

Slurping down a bowl of Penang laksa is a thing to do at Ah Cheng Laksa. A sour and spicy noodle soup topped with rice vermicelli, lettuce, onions and pineapple; you can enjoy it any time of the day. If you’re craving for something else, they have nasi lemak, curry chicken rice and herbal chicken soup to last till your family steps out from the arrival gate. Remember to pair your meal with a glass of soya bean for a refreshing finish.

Address: L3-24A, Level 3, gateway@klia2, Jalan KLIA2/1, 64000 KLIA, Sepang

Operating hours: Daily, 24 hours

Halal status: Halal-certified

9. Hometown Hainan Coffee

Credit: @wildy.wildly on Instagram

You can tell how much Malaysians appreciate their modern Kopitiam by the crowd size at Hometown Hainan Coffee. The first thing to order is the Hainan coffee, a well-loved signature beverage. If you love coffee with a side of Hainan kaya butter bread or egg toast, this eatery has it! Hearty meals such as nasi lemak with fried chicken, Hainan chicken rice and curry chicken with roti canai are great if you have a hunger to satiate.

Credit: @salsa.foodworld on Instagram

Address: L2-113, Level 2, gateway@klia2, Jalan KLIA2/1, 64000 KLIA, Sepang

Operating hours: Daily, 24 hours

Halal status: All meats and ingredients are sourced from halal-certified suppliers, and the eatery does not serve alcohol on the premise
